Introduction

Firstly, thank you for your interest in recording voice lines to be used in Combat Mission going forward. Improving the representation of diverse people is of critical importance to improving the culture in defence, government and our country.

This guide will walk you through the steps to create useful voice lines for insertion into the game.

Important Points

This guide focuses on recording without the Audacity software. We would recommend using Audacity if possible but it may be easier for you not to. This guide will be generic rather than software specific, so you may need to tweak it to fit your circumstance

Don’t worry if you aren’t a professional voice artist, just try your best. It’s more important to us to get the voice lines in than worrying about whether we’re going to win a BAFTA

o You may find the British army mnemonic for giving orders useful: CLAP; Clearly, Loudly, As an order, with Pauses

Try to record in a non-echoing location if possible. Rooms with lots of (soft) furniture and carpets are best. If you can’t find a suitable location don’t worry about it, again it’s more important that we get the lines in any form

Please record three takes of each line, all within the same file. This allows us to select the best take and cut out the others

Please make sure to record each different line in a separate file Please make sure the file is named correctly as described in the documentation Feel free to have family members or friends record lines as well. We’re looking for as many

voices as possible to get a good range and hopefully a selection for each line

What is Combat Mission?

Firstly, some context for why we’re doing this will hopefully help you to understand why you’re here.

Combat Mission is a Commercial Off-The-Shelf (COTS) wargame developed by Battlefront.com that Dstl licenses from the publishers Slitherine/Matrix games. We have a professional version in Dstl which we use for rapid, cost-effective tactical land wargaming.

It’s almost entirely focused on the land domain, primarily looking at combined-arms close-combat with broad representations of enablers such as air and artillery. It’s completely 3D, easy to use and great for visualisation.

Currently Combat Mission represents the British Army as exclusively white men, and is voiced to reflect that. Having spoken with the developers and publishers, they have agreed they need to improve this representation and are willing to do so for free with a little help from us. Whilst they work on implementing new graphics to represent non-male and BAME people, we have the exciting task of recording voice lines to reflect these new representations.

We really appreciate your help with recording these lines. CM is very customer-facing and likely to be seen and interacted with directly by members of the military and seniors. Having strong representations of diverse peoples within the game will help to improve the culture inside the military and Dstl. What we’re seeking to do is normalise the fact that the British Army is not exclusively staffed by straight, white men, but is in fact a diverse melting pot of people.

Step 1 – Find a voice line you want to record

This document includes most of the voice lines it is possible to record for use in CM.

The opening page gives some guidance on what to record and how to record a line.

There are hundreds of voice lines to choose from so I would encourage picking a selection that sound fun to you. Some of them will be “easier” to record from an acting perspective, for example ones where you don’t need to pretend you’ve been shot.

Try and “act” to the best of your ability. It might be a little embarrassing but it will make the end product so much better if you can put some emotion into what you’re saying. If you aren’t comfortable pretending to be in the middle of a fire-fight then that’s perfectly alright of course, but I would probably recommend selecting some of the less action-oriented lines to try out.

I would encourage everyone to have a go at recording some lines for the “Off board artillery calls” found near the bottom of the “Troops” tab.

These will be the lines which are heard the most during gaming because they play over the top of everything else. Other lines will only be heard if the camera is close to the person actually saying the line.

As a general point, a lot of lines use the pronouns him/he. Absolutely feel free to change the pronouns to anything else you would like to say. It is worth keeping in mind that the adversaries Britain is likely to face will not use large numbers of non-male soldiers in frontline combat, however it’s more important that you give a line that you are comfortable with and which you would say in that situation. If you would say “Got her!” or “Got them!” (or anything else), rather than him, that’s absolutely fine.

Let’s assume for now we’re going to record the line “Hello, fire mission, out”.

Step 2 – Record the voice line

Important: Leave a second or two at the start of the line and between every take so that it’s easier to edit around.

We’re going to conduct three takes of the line to make it more likely to get a good quality one. Make sure you know the line, or that you have it open somewhere that you can read it.

Remember the CLAP mnemonic – Clearly, Loudly, As an order, with Pauses

Step 4 – Save the voice line

If possible, please save the file as a WAV file.

The naming convention is quite important for us to determine what voice lines have been recorded, and to ensure that the game interprets them correctly. The format is:

Nationality (British) | whatever descriptor words are in parentheses | file identifier (we’ll use A, B, C etc.)

So in this instance the first part of our save name will be “British”:

We can then check the spreadsheet for what the descriptor is:

What happens next?

Next I’ll apply some audio effects to try and make it sound more “war-y” (the technical term). After that I’ll combine all of the audio lines together and put them into the game. A follow-up video will come out showcasing the features we’ve implemented, and hopefully at some point in the future you’ll hear yourself in the game!

What about Helicopters and Aircraft?

There are some voice lines available for pilots but they aren’t in the spreadsheet. If you would like to record some lines for a particular situation then let me know (contact details above) and I’ll find the details for you.
